Dutch Gold
Selling Name (UK): Dutch Gold
Varietal Name:
Description
- Type : Large Flowered other bud form
- Flower Colour: deep yellow
- Fragrance: 3 to 5 Medium
- Flowering Period: repeat
- Foliage: Medium green
- Plant Height (cm Approximately): 100
- Plant Width (cm Approximately): 80
- Use: Borders, Mixed Planting, Large Beds, Small Beds, Cut Flower
- Planting Distance (cm Approximately): 50
- Bred By: Wisbech Plant Co.
- Year of UK Introduction: 1978
- Parentage: Peer Gynt x Whisky Mac
